Add to Favorite Jobs Email this Job Department: IPR - Inst for Policy Res This administrative position supports the Institute for Policy Research (IPR)'s events, communications team, and front office duties. Specifically, this job assists IPR's communications team with event planning and execution, website updates using a content management system (Cascade), and other communications assistance that includes serving as IPR's liaison on its CRM project (Zoho) and supervises a student worker on IPR's archives and preparations for our move to Jacobs. This position also coordinates facilities management, front office coordination including mail and key support, greeting visitors, processing reimbursements, office supply ordering and maintenance, and IPR conference room calendaring. Familiarity with university settings, attention to detail, and customer service orientation are a plus. IPR is a University Research Institute focused on collaborative research across disciplines.
